Solana Faces Headwinds as On-Chain Activity Weakens

Recent data indicates Solana's decentralized application (DApp) revenue has declined to an 18-month low, signaling reduced network utility and user engagement. This weakening on-chain activity, coupled with bearish derivatives positioning, suggests SOL's price recovery may face extended delays beyond current market expectations. The $80 support level now appears vulnerable to retesting as momentum wanes.
Analysts note that sustained DApp revenue contraction typically precedes broader network valuation adjustments. While Solana's technical infrastructure remains robust, the current metrics reflect diminished short-term investor confidence. Market participants should monitor whether this represents a cyclical downturn or signals deeper structural challenges for the ecosystem.
